
MySQL,作为一款开源的关系型数据库管理系统(RDBMS),凭借其高性能、稳定性和广泛的社区支持,成为了众多企业和开发者的首选
然而,要充分发挥MySQL的潜力,高效、便捷的链接和管理工具不可或缺
本文将深入探讨几款主流的链接MySQL的工具,展示它们如何成为数据库管理员(DBA)和开发者的强大武器,助力数据驱动的业务决策
一、MySQL Workbench:全能型选手 MySQL Workbench是官方提供的一款集成开发环境(IDE),专为MySQL数据库设计
它不仅提供了图形化的用户界面(GUI),让数据库设计、建模、迁移、管理变得直观易行,还内置了SQL编辑器、服务器配置工具、数据导入导出功能等,几乎涵盖了数据库管理的所有方面
-数据库设计与建模:通过直观的EER(Enhanced Entity-Relationship)图设计工具,用户可以轻松创建和修改数据库模型,实现数据库结构的可视化设计
-SQL开发:内置的SQL编辑器支持语法高亮、自动补全、执行计划查看等功能,极大提升了SQL编写和调试的效率
-服务器管理:用户可以通过MySQL Workbench监控服务器状态、管理用户权限、执行备份恢复操作,确保数据库的安全稳定运行
-数据迁移:提供数据迁移向导,支持从多种数据源(如CSV、Excel、其他数据库系统)向MySQL迁移数据,简化了数据整合过程
MySQL Workbench以其全面的功能和强大的集成性,成为了MySQL数据库管理的首选工具,尤其适合需要频繁进行数据库设计、开发和维护的专业人士
二、phpMyAdmin:轻量级Web应用 phpMyAdmin是一款基于Web的MySQL管理工具,以其安装简便、界面友好著称
它无需额外安装客户端软件,只需通过浏览器访问即可实现对MySQL数据库的管理,非常适合于共享主机环境或快速部署场景
-数据库浏览与编辑:用户可以直接在浏览器中查看表结构、数据内容,执行增删改查操作,甚至通过图形界面创建新表和索引
-SQL执行:内置SQL查询窗口,支持语法高亮和即时执行,方便用户执行自定义SQL脚本
-用户管理:提供用户权限管理界面,可以方便地添加、删除用户,分配不同的数据库访问权限
-导出与导入:支持多种数据格式(如SQL、CSV、Excel等)的导入导出,便于数据备份和迁移
phpMyAdmin的轻量级和易用性使其成为Web开发者和小型项目的理想选择,尤其适合快速搭建原型或进行简单的数据库管理工作
三、DBeaver:跨平台多面手 DBeaver是一款通用的数据库管理工具,支持包括MySQL在内的多种数据库系统
它以强大的功能集、灵活的插件机制和跨平台兼容性而著称,是数据库管理员和开发者的又一得力助手
-多数据库支持:DBeaver不仅支持MySQL,还兼容PostgreSQL、Oracle、SQLite等多种数据库,方便用户统一管理多个数据库实例
-数据浏览与编辑:提供直观的数据网格视图,支持数据排序、筛选、编辑,以及复杂查询结果的直观展示
-SQL编辑器与调试:内置强大的SQL编辑器,支持语法高亮、自动补全、执行计划分析,以及断点调试等功能,极大提升了SQL开发的效率
-数据同步与迁移:提供数据同步工具,可以比较和同步两个数据库之间的差异,支持数据迁移和版本控制
DBeaver的广泛兼容性和深度功能集,使其成为处理复杂数据库环境和跨数据库项目的理想工具,尤其适合需要处理多种数据库类型的专业DBA和开发者
四、HeidiSQL:轻量级但功能强大 HeidiSQL是一款专为Windows设计的开源MySQL管理工具,以其轻量级、响应迅速和界面简洁而受到用户喜爱
它提供了丰富的数据库管理功能,同时保持了资源的低占用,非常适合于日常数据库维护工作
-快速连接:支持通过TCP/IP、Socket、命名管道等多种方式连接MySQL服务器,连接管理便捷
-数据操作:提供直观的数据表视图,支持数据编辑、复制粘贴、导入导出等多种操作
-SQL执行与分析:内置SQL编辑器支持语法高亮、自动补全,并提供执行计划分析,帮助优化SQL性能
-用户与权限管理:提供用户管理界面,方便添加、删除用户,分配权限,确保数据库安全
HeidiSQL的轻量级特性和高效性能,使其成为日常数据库管理和快速故障排查的理想工具,尤其适合Windows环境下的个人开发者和小团队
结语 选择合适的链接MySQL的工具,对于提高数据库管理效率、保障数据安全、促进团队协作具有重要意义
MySQL Workbench、phpMyAdmin、DBeaver和HeidiSQL各自以其独特的优势,满足了不同场景下的需求
无论是追求全面功能的专业DBA,还是需要快速上手的小型项目开发者,都能在这些工具中找到适合自己的那一款
随着技术的不断进步,这些工具也在持续迭代升级,为用户提供更加高效、智能的数据库管理体验
在这个数据为王的时代,掌握并利用好这些工具,无疑将为你的数据库管理之路增添无限可能
检测字符串是否包含MySQL技巧
高效必备!探索五大热门链接MySQL的工具及其使用技巧
揭秘MySQL变长列存储原理
如何确认MySQL索引已被使用
Spark操作:高效更新MySQL单行数据
药品MySQL数据:健康管理的数字引擎
MongoDB与MySQL定时数据同步指南
Spark操作:高效更新MySQL单行数据
MySQL中LIMIT子句的高效运用揭秘
MySQL滑动窗口高效排序技巧
Excel汇总技巧:高效整合MySQL数据
MySQL:先删后增,高效更新策略
MySQL数据库高效冗余备份策略:确保数据安全无忧
MySQL打造高效三级分销系统指南
MySQL数据恢复:全面指南与高效策略解析
一键删除旧版MySQL教程
MySQL高效匹配技巧揭秘
企业MySQL开发:高效工具推荐与使用指南
Linux MySQL备份高效上传指南